Questions & Answers

Q: Why is engine testing necessary in vehicle manufacturing?

Engine testing is crucial to ensure the performance and efficiency of the engine as per the manufacturer's specifications before launching it in the market. It helps identify any issues or areas for improvement before mass production.

Q: What are the aims of engine testing?

The aims of engine testing include verifying the engine's indicated power, brake power, brake-specific fuel consumption, exhaust emissions, cooling efficiency, and maintenance-free operation. It also aims to reduce costs, improve power output, and enhance reliability.

Q: How does engine testing help satisfy customer requirements?

Engine testing allows manufacturers to guarantee rated power with guaranteed fuel consumption. It ensures that the engine will provide the claimed efficiency and mileage, satisfying the customer's expectations.

Q: What are the different types of tests carried out on an engine?

The two main types of tests are commercial tests and thermodynamic tests. Commercial tests check factors like the power output, fuel consumption, lubricating oil quantity, cooling water quantity, engine steadiness, and overload carrying capacity. Thermodynamic tests measure parameters such as indicated power, brake power, frictional power, fuel consumption rate, cooling water flow rate, and exhaust gas heat.
